Boeing Global Services (BGS) is looking for a Associate Procurement Agent to support Supplier Manager Team based out of St Louis, MO or Dallas TX. The successful candidate will support Strategic Contracting activities for aftermarket goods and services in a fast-paced environment while learning new skills, solving challenging problems, and experiencing opportunities to grow in the Supply Chain organization in Saint Louis, MO or Dallas, TX

Position Responsibilities:

  • Integrates program, customer, product and in-service strategies into source selection, negotiation and contracting strategies.
  • Negotiates pricing and contract terms and conditions.
  • Prepares and executes negotiated contractual documents and binding agreements.
  • Conducts risk, issues and opportunities management. Manages supply and demand, schedules, supplier quality, delivery and financial performance.
  • Initiates and executes supplier improvement activities and integrates results into contracting strategies.
  • General understanding/ability/knowledge to act independently when working routine problems or situations. General knowledge of regulation, company and local policies, procedures and regulations.
